基于SpringBoot的疫苗預(yù)約管理系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)——畢業(yè)設(shè)計(jì)綜合解析
在當(dāng)今數(shù)字化醫(yī)療快速發(fā)展的背景下,疫苗預(yù)約管理系統(tǒng)作為連接公共衛(wèi)生服務(wù)與公眾需求的關(guān)鍵橋梁,其設(shè)計(jì)與實(shí)現(xiàn)具有重要的現(xiàn)實(shí)意義。本畢業(yè)設(shè)計(jì)項(xiàng)目——基于SpringBoot的疫苗預(yù)約管理系統(tǒng),旨在構(gòu)建一個(gè)高效、穩(wěn)定、易用的在線預(yù)約平臺(tái),以提升疫苗接種服務(wù)的可及性與管理效率。
一、 系統(tǒng)概述與設(shè)計(jì)目標(biāo)
本項(xiàng)目是一個(gè)典型的B/S架構(gòu)Web應(yīng)用,后端采用Java語(yǔ)言,并以SpringBoot為核心框架進(jìn)行快速開發(fā)。系統(tǒng)設(shè)計(jì)遵循模塊化、高內(nèi)聚低耦合的原則,主要目標(biāo)是實(shí)現(xiàn)疫苗信息的集中管理、用戶在線預(yù)約、接種點(diǎn)資源調(diào)配、接種記錄追溯以及后臺(tái)數(shù)據(jù)統(tǒng)計(jì)分析等功能。系統(tǒng)旨在為公眾提供便捷的預(yù)約渠道,同時(shí)為疾控中心或醫(yī)療機(jī)構(gòu)提供強(qiáng)大的后臺(tái)管理工具,優(yōu)化疫苗接種全流程。
二、 核心技術(shù)棧與開發(fā)環(huán)境
- 后端技術(shù):SpringBoot 2.x 作為核心框架,簡(jiǎn)化了配置和部署;Spring MVC處理Web請(qǐng)求;MyBatis-Plus作為持久層框架,提升數(shù)據(jù)庫(kù)操作效率;Maven進(jìn)行項(xiàng)目構(gòu)建與依賴管理。
- 前端技術(shù):采用HTML5、CSS3、JavaScript及主流的Thymeleaf模板引擎(或可結(jié)合Vue.js等前端框架)構(gòu)建用戶界面,確保良好的交互體驗(yàn)。
- 數(shù)據(jù)庫(kù):使用MySQL數(shù)據(jù)庫(kù)存儲(chǔ)系統(tǒng)核心數(shù)據(jù),如用戶信息、疫苗庫(kù)存、預(yù)約訂單、接種點(diǎn)詳情等。
- 開發(fā)與部署:開發(fā)工具推薦IntelliJ IDEA或Eclipse;項(xiàng)目源碼可通過(guò)版本控制工具(如Git)進(jìn)行管理;最終可打包為可執(zhí)行的JAR文件,部署于Tomcat服務(wù)器或直接通過(guò)SpringBoot內(nèi)嵌容器運(yùn)行。
三、 系統(tǒng)核心功能模塊
- 用戶端功能:
- 用戶注冊(cè)與登錄:支持手機(jī)號(hào)或郵箱注冊(cè),并集成驗(yàn)證碼校驗(yàn)。
- 疫苗信息查詢:公示疫苗種類、廠家、適用人群、注意事項(xiàng)等信息。
- 在線預(yù)約:用戶選擇接種點(diǎn)、疫苗種類、預(yù)約時(shí)間,提交預(yù)約申請(qǐng)。
- 個(gè)人中心:查看預(yù)約記錄、接種記錄,支持預(yù)約取消與改簽。
- 管理后臺(tái)功能:
- 系統(tǒng)管理:角色權(quán)限管理(管理員、接種點(diǎn)工作人員等)、操作日志監(jiān)控。
- 資源管理:對(duì)接種點(diǎn)信息、疫苗庫(kù)存信息進(jìn)行增刪改查和動(dòng)態(tài)更新。
- 預(yù)約管理:審核、確認(rèn)或取消用戶的預(yù)約請(qǐng)求,安排接種時(shí)段。
- 數(shù)據(jù)統(tǒng)計(jì):可視化圖表展示預(yù)約量、接種率、疫苗消耗等關(guān)鍵數(shù)據(jù),輔助決策。
四、 畢業(yè)設(shè)計(jì)成果物與答辯準(zhǔn)備
一份完整的畢業(yè)設(shè)計(jì)成果通常包括:
- 項(xiàng)目源碼:結(jié)構(gòu)清晰、注釋完整的Java項(xiàng)目源代碼,是系統(tǒng)實(shí)現(xiàn)的核心體現(xiàn)。
- 畢業(yè)設(shè)計(jì)論文:詳盡闡述項(xiàng)目背景、需求分析、系統(tǒng)設(shè)計(jì)(包括數(shù)據(jù)庫(kù)E-R圖、表結(jié)構(gòu))、核心模塊實(shí)現(xiàn)、系統(tǒng)測(cè)試與。論文需邏輯嚴(yán)謹(jǐn),圖文并茂。
- 畢業(yè)答辯PPT:用于答辯演示的幻燈片,應(yīng)精煉地展示項(xiàng)目選題意義、技術(shù)亮點(diǎn)、系統(tǒng)演示(可錄制gif或視頻)、核心代碼講解以及展望。PPT設(shè)計(jì)需簡(jiǎn)潔專業(yè),重點(diǎn)突出。
- 可運(yùn)行系統(tǒng):提供完整的部署說(shuō)明,確保答辯時(shí)能現(xiàn)場(chǎng)演示系統(tǒng)主要功能。
關(guān)于“糖果瀏覽器”的說(shuō)明:在開發(fā)與測(cè)試階段,為確保良好的兼容性與渲染效果,可以選擇使用如“糖果瀏覽器”這類對(duì)Web新特性支持較好的瀏覽器進(jìn)行調(diào)試。但這屬于開發(fā)工具選擇范疇,不影響系統(tǒng)本身的技術(shù)架構(gòu)與功能實(shí)現(xiàn)。
五、 與展望
本基于SpringBoot的疫苗預(yù)約管理系統(tǒng),通過(guò)運(yùn)用主流Java Web開發(fā)技術(shù),成功實(shí)現(xiàn)了一個(gè)功能完備的預(yù)約服務(wù)平臺(tái)。它不僅滿足了畢業(yè)設(shè)計(jì)在技術(shù)創(chuàng)新與實(shí)踐應(yīng)用方面的要求,更具備了實(shí)際部署應(yīng)用的價(jià)值。可考慮集成短信/郵件通知、微信小程序接口、大數(shù)據(jù)分析預(yù)測(cè)等功能,進(jìn)一步拓展系統(tǒng)的智能化與社會(huì)服務(wù)能力。
如若轉(zhuǎn)載,請(qǐng)注明出處:http://www.visuny.cn/product/22.html
更新時(shí)間:2026-05-10 22:26:24